Handover for the Tidemark dedupe pipeline, written with new folks in mind. The nightly job compares incoming customer records against the canonical store using a blocking pass on postal prefix, then pairwise scoring. Merges above the auto threshold run unattended; borderline pairs land in the review queue, which Priya's team clears each morning. Never bypass the review queue, even for obvious duplicates — audit requirements. Architecture diagrams and the threshold change log live on the internal page below.

runbook for yahop-hawif: https://confluence.zemvarlabs.internal/pages/pages/browse/c89f8afc

Welcome aboard! The Ladleworks recipe-scaling calculator is tiny but spiky — traffic triples whenever the Supper Sprint newsletter goes out. We keep a small warm pool and cap concurrent scaling jobs so the unit-conversion cache doesn't thrash. Nothing exotic, just don't bump limits without checking memory headroom first. Current knobs are set as follows.

tuning table, kawep-tawif:
CAPS = {
    "olidor": 80,
    "belion": 7,
    "quenys": 225,
    "druox": 839,
    "fraath": 482,
}

### Runbook: Upgrading the Corvid message broker

1. Drain consumers on the standby node.
2. Snapshot queue state; verify depth is zero.
3. Apply the Corvid 4.x package and restart.
4. Re-enable consumers; watch lag for ten minutes.
5. If lag exceeds threshold, roll back immediately.

Confirm the upgrade build matches the token below before declaring done.

pipeline stamp: htk21_cc68b8e00e3cb5ca75ae8